What is Unisa?

Advertisements


The University of South Africa (Unisa) is a distance learning institution that offers undergraduate, postgraduate, and diploma courses in a variety of fields such as arts, law, business, education, science, engineering, and health sciences. Since its establishment in 1873, Unisa has become one of the most prominent institutions for distance education, catering to a diverse range of students from across South Africa and beyond.

Unisa’s distance learning model allows students the flexibility to study from home, without having to attend physical lectures on campus, making it an ideal option for working professionals and those with other commitments.

Unisa Registration Dates for 2025

It is essential to be aware of the Unisa registration deadlines for 2025, as failing to meet these deadlines could result in not being able to register for your desired courses. Unisa follows a strict registration timetable, so make sure you mark the important dates in your calendar.

Key Registration Dates for 2025:

  • Undergraduate and Honours Degree Registrations:
    Opening date: 1 October 2024
    Closing date: 13 December 2024
  • Postgraduate Registration:
    Opening date: 1 October 2024
    Closing date: 13 December 2024
  • Late Registration:
    Opening date: 14 December 2024
    Closing date: 31 January 2025

Note: These dates are subject to change, so it is highly recommended to check the official Unisa website regularly for any updates or changes to the registration schedule.

Unisa Registration Requirements for 2025

Before registering for your Unisa courses in 2025, it’s crucial to ensure that you meet all the necessary requirements. Here are the general requirements for registration:

  1. Valid Unisa Student Number:
    If you are a new student, you need to apply for admission before registering. Once you have been accepted, you will be issued with a student number, which you will use for all your Unisa-related activities.
  2. Proof of Admission:
    Ensure that you have received your acceptance letter or confirmation from Unisa regarding the course or program you’ve been accepted into.
  3. Valid Identification:
    New students must provide proof of identity (e.g., South African ID, passport, or birth certificate) as part of the registration process. International students will need to submit additional documentation, such as a study visa.
  4. Matric Certificate / Qualification:
    Undergraduate applicants must provide a matriculation certificate or equivalent qualification. Postgraduate applicants must have a relevant undergraduate degree or diploma.
  5. Payment of Registration Fees:
    Unisa requires students to pay an initial registration fee to complete the registration process. Be sure to check the current fee structure for 2025 and make the necessary payments.
  6. Required Documents:
    Students must provide various supporting documents during registration. This can include:

    • A certified copy of your South African ID or passport.
    • Certified copies of your matric certificate or other relevant qualifications.
    • Proof of payment of registration fees.
    • Proof of any previous qualifications if you are applying for a postgraduate program.
  7. Online Access:
    Since Unisa is primarily a distance learning institution, the registration process is done online. You need to ensure that you have internet access and a valid email address for communication.

How to Register for Unisa in 2025

Now that you understand the key dates and requirements for Unisa registration, let’s go through the process step by step.

Step 1: Apply for Admission (New Students)

If you’re a new student at Unisa, the first step is to submit an application for admission. The application process typically opens in April and closes around September for the following academic year (in this case, 2025). Ensure that you apply within the prescribed timeframe.

Important:

  • Make sure you check the Unisa website for the specific courses that are open for application.
  • Keep a record of your application number for reference.

Step 2: Pay the Application Fee

Unisa requires a non-refundable application fee to process your application. Make sure that you pay the fee before submitting your application. The fee details will be available on the Unisa website.

Step 3: Await Confirmation of Acceptance

After submitting your application, Unisa will assess whether you meet the entry requirements for the program you applied for. You will receive confirmation via email or your Unisa student portal regarding whether your application has been successful or unsuccessful.

Step 4: Prepare Required Documents

Once you have been accepted to study at Unisa, ensure that you have all the required documents on hand. These documents will be needed during the registration process, such as:

  • Certified copies of your ID or passport.
  • Proof of previous qualifications (e.g., matric certificate).
  • Proof of payment for the registration fee.

Step 5: Register Online

To register for your courses at Unisa, you will need to log in to the Unisa Student Portal. Here’s how:

  1. Visit the Unisa Website: Go to the official Unisa website.
  2. Login: Use your student number and password to access the registration portal.
  3. Select Courses: Choose the courses you want to register for based on your program of study.
  4. Confirm Details: Review all your personal details, course selections, and payment status.
  5. Payment of Registration Fees: Pay the required registration fees. Your registration will only be complete once the payment is processed.
  6. Submit Registration: After reviewing your registration details, submit your registration online.

Once your registration is successfully submitted, Unisa will send you a confirmation email with further details about your course materials and timetable.

Unisa Late Registration

If you miss the regular registration deadlines, Unisa offers a late registration period that typically runs from January until the end of the month. However, there are extra fees associated with late registration, and some programs may no longer be available for late registration.

It is always advisable to register as early as possible to avoid these additional charges and ensure that you can enroll in your preferred courses.
